What does an Ecobee E1 alert mean for my Washington Park AC system?

An Ecobee E1 alert indicates communication loss between the thermostat and HVAC equipment. In Washington Park's humid climate, this often signals control board issues exacerbated by moisture or power fluctuations. The alert prevents system operation to avoid compressor damage from incorrect signals. Troubleshooting starts with checking wiring connections at both thermostat and air handler, then examining control board capacitors. Persistent E1 errors typically require professional diagnosis of the communication circuit.

Can my Washington Park home's ductwork handle better air filtration?

Fiberboard ductwork common in 1969 construction often struggles with MERV-13 filters due to static pressure concerns. Washington Park's March pollen peak and ozone risk make filtration important, but restrictive filters can reduce airflow by 20-30%. A static pressure test determines if your system can handle higher MERV ratings. Many homes need duct modifications or electronic air cleaners as alternatives to maintain both air quality and proper system operation.

How does Washington Park's heat affect AC performance and refrigerant choice?

Washington Park's 92°F design temperature represents the peak cooling load engineers plan for, though actual temperatures sometimes exceed this. R-454B refrigerant maintains stable pressure-temperature relationships up to 120°F ambient, making it suitable for Florida extremes. During heatwaves, properly sized systems should maintain 20°F delta T between return and supply air. Oversized units short-cycle in moderate weather, while undersized units struggle during peak conditions.

Should Washington Park homeowners switch from electric heat to heat pumps?

Heat pumps provide efficient heating during Florida's mild winters, with Washington Park rarely dropping below freezing. The 13:00-19:00 utility peak hours make heat pumps particularly advantageous, as they use 30-50% less electricity than resistance heating. Modern cold-climate heat pumps maintain efficiency down to 5°F, eliminating backup heat needs. Transitioning from electric heat typically pays back within 4-7 years through reduced energy consumption during both heating and cooling seasons.
